Suicide bombers strike Stavropol police building in Russia

Stavropol
Three men including at least one suicide bomber attacked a police station in the southern Russian region of Stavropol, authorities have said.
A spokesman for the Interior Ministry said that one of the attackers blew themselves up while two others were killed.

Initial reports from Russian agencies suggested that three suicide bombers had blown themselves up with some reports saying there were even a total of four attackers.
A police source said the attacks occurred around 10.40am local time (7.40am GMT) near the building of the regional police department in the town of Novoselitskoye.
Meanwhile, Stavropol governor Vladimir Vladimirov has since ordered the evacuation of kindergartens, schools and hospitals in the district.
He said, according to the agency TASS, that it was not being ruled out the attacks were a distraction "and may be followed by other criminal acts".
Initial reports suggest that no one else was hurt in the attacks in the city, which is located near the restive north Caucasus region.
